If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>. */ package org.kuali.kfs.module.ec.util; import java.util.EnumSet; import java.util.HashMap; import java.util.HashSet; import java.util.Map; import java.util.Set; import org.kuali.kfs.sys.KFSConstants; /** * To enumerate the accounting periods as months and provides a set of utilities to manage the period code. */ public enum AccountingPeriodMonth { MONTH1(KFSConstants.MONTH1), MONTH2(KFSConstants.MONTH2), MONTH3(KFSConstants.MONTH3), MONTH4(KFSConstants.MONTH4), MONTH5(KFSConstants.MONTH5), MONTH6(KFSConstants.MONTH6), MONTH7(KFSConstants.MONTH7), MONTH8(KFSConstants.MONTH8), MONTH9(KFSConstants.MONTH9), MONTH10(KFSConstants.MONTH10), MONTH11(KFSConstants.MONTH11), MONTH12(KFSConstants.MONTH12); public final String periodCode; /** * Constructs a AccountingPeriodMonth.java. * @param periodCode a period code */ private AccountingPeriodMonth(String periodCode) { this.periodCode = periodCode; } /** * find an accounting period with the given period code * * @param periodCode the given period code * @return an accounting period with the given period code */ public static AccountingPeriodMonth findAccountingPeriod(String periodCode) { for (AccountingPeriodMonth accountingPeriod : AccountingPeriodMonth.values()) { if (accountingPeriod.periodCode.equals(periodCode)) { return accountingPeriod; } } return null; } /** * find all accounting periods between the given begin period and end period. Here, a period can be represented by the * combination of year and period code. The begin perid should be no later than the end period. * * @param beginYear the begin year * @param beginPeriodCode the begin period code * @param endYear the end year * @param endPeriodCode the end period code * @return all accounting periods between the given begin period and end period. The returning results are stored in a map, * whose keys is year and whose values are period code set. */ public static Map<Integer, Set<String>> findAccountingPeriodsBetween(Integer beginYear, String beginPeriodCode, Integer endYear, String endPeriodCode) { Map<Integer, Set<String>> accountingPeriods = new HashMap<Integer, Set<String>>(); AccountingPeriodMonth beginPeriod = findAccountingPeriod(beginPeriodCode); AccountingPeriodMonth endPeriod = findAccountingPeriod(endPeriodCode); int difference = endYear - beginYear; if (difference > 0) { accountingPeriods.put(beginYear, buildPeriodCodeSetWithinRange(beginPeriod, AccountingPeriodMonth.MONTH12)); for (int middleYear = beginYear + 1; middleYear < endYear; middleYear++) { accountingPeriods.put(middleYear, buildPeriodCodeSetWithinRange(AccountingPeriodMonth.MONTH1, AccountingPeriodMonth.MONTH12)); } accountingPeriods.put(endYear, buildPeriodCodeSetWithinRange(AccountingPeriodMonth.MONTH1, endPeriod)); } else if (difference == 0) { accountingPeriods.put(beginYear, buildPeriodCodeSetWithinRange(beginPeriod, endPeriod)); } else { throw new IllegalArgumentException("The begin year " + beginYear + "should be no later than the end year " + endYear); } return accountingPeriods; } /** * get the period codes between the begin period and the end period. The begin period should not later than the end period; * otherwise, IllegalArgumentException occurs. * * @param beginPeriod the begin period * @param endPeriod the end period * @return the period codes between the begin period and the end period. The returning codes include The codes of begin and end * periods. */ public static Set<String> buildPeriodCodeSetWithinRange(AccountingPeriodMonth beginPeriod, AccountingPeriodMonth endPeriod) { if (beginPeriod.compareTo(endPeriod) > 0) { throw new IllegalArgumentException("The begin period " + beginPeriod + "should be no later than the end period " + endPeriod); } Set<String> periodCodesWithinRange = new HashSet<String>(); for (AccountingPeriodMonth period : EnumSet.range(beginPeriod, endPeriod)) { periodCodesWithinRange.add(period.periodCode); } return periodCodesWithinRange; } }
